YEIDA Emerges as a Magnet for Big Global Investors, MSMEs to Follow Naturally

The Yamuna Expressway Industrial Development Authority (YEIDA) region is fast transforming into one of North India’s most promising industrial hubs, driven by the upcoming Noida International Airport and rapidly improving road connectivity. The surge in infrastructure development has significantly boosted investor confidence, drawing strong interest from both domestic and global companies.
YEIDA officials say that while proposals for industrial investment are coming in directly and through government channels, the authority’s primary focus is on attracting large, well-known multinational companies. Once anchor companies establish operations in the region, small and medium enterprises (MSMEs) are expected to follow organically, creating a complete industrial ecosystem.

Land Acquisition to Accelerate Further
To meet the growing demand for industrial land, YEIDA has been actively purchasing land with the consent of farmers across multiple industrial sectors. According to YEIDA CEO Rakesh Kumar Singh, the authority has already acquired 1,508 acres of land between April and November, spending nearly Rs 2,000 crore.

He added that the Uttar Pradesh government is expected to release an additional Rs 2,500 crore soon, which will further speed up land acquisition and development activities in the region.

Key Industrial Sectors Under Development
YEIDA has acquired land across several strategically located industrial sectors, including Sectors 8, 8A, 10, 11, 28, 29, 32, 33, and 34.

Sectors 8 and 8A, located close to the airport, have already seen land allotments to multiple companies.
Sector 10 is being developed as an Electronics Manufacturing Cluster (EMC-2).

Sector 11 is planned as a FinTech City.
Sector 28 houses the Medical Device Park and Uttar Pradesh’s first semiconductor manufacturing unit.
In sectors 28, 29, 32, and 33, YEIDA has resolved land disputes involving over 100 plots, making them ready for allotment. Additionally, land has been acquired for Korean City in Sector 4A and Japanese City in Sector 5A, strengthening the region’s global industrial footprint.

Global Giants Eye YEIDA Region
YEIDA is actively targeting major global corporations such as Apple, Microsoft, GE, Siemens, Wipro, and Philips, particularly in the electronics and high-tech manufacturing sectors. Several companies have already received land allotments or in-principle approvals.
Officials believe these investments will bring thousands of crores in capital inflow and generate large-scale employment opportunities for youth, positioning the YEIDA region as a future industrial powerhouse of India.
